## Authentication

The Stockmend reconciliation job authenticates against the Binfolio inventory API using a service key, passed in the `X-Binfolio-Key` header. Keys rotate quarterly. If support sees repeated 403s in the job log, the key has likely lapsed. For the staging environment, authenticate with the key below.

service key, yajog-tajef: zpat4_EqlD

Quick heads-up on Pinwheel UI versioning: we cut a minor release every sprint, and anything touching component props needs a changeset file in the PR. No changeset, no merge — the bot will nag you. Majors are rare and go through the design council first. The full policy, with examples of what counts as breaking, lives on the internal page below.

wiki page, bahip-yahip: https://grafana.qirvanlabs.corp/browse/display/projects/cc3a1b9dbfc9

Actions: notify clients by month-end, update renewal scripts, flag accounts likely to churn. Tolvane branch pilots first; remaining branches follow in two waves. Discounts for early conversion capped at six percent.

Questions go through your regional lead, not head office. Full rollout calendar follows separately. Keep the note below strictly within this distribution.

confidential, kahog-bawif: The northern region missed its Pramir quota by 20.0 percent last quarter. Casaxek Freight plans to lower the Fraion list price by 41.5 percent in December. The finance team signed off on a budget of $236.4 million for Project Druius. The renewal with Fenysix Partners closes at $91.3 million a year, 2.1 percent below the last contract.

Document Transport — Film Reels, Ostwick Archive

Reels ship in sealed canisters, two per crate, upright only. Dispatch logs canister numbers before loading. No mixed loads with paper records. Climate van required above 20°C. Delivery window is mornings only; the archive will not accept afternoon arrivals. The courier hand-over instruction for each run is stated below.

handover note for kafop-tagag: the briax holael courier leaves the quenion ledger at gate 6581 under passcode 997553

- [ ] Verify `tailwisp`, our internal log-tailing CLI, against the staging gateway before tagging the release. New folks: run the smoke script, confirm streaming works across all three Corvane regions, and check that reconnect backoff caps at 30 seconds. Once the smoke run passes, record the run in the release sheet and paste the build token it prints, which should match the line below.

trace token, yajef-bajeg: htk3_b5d